A professional forester spent 3 days here in November of 2025 and his final report estimated that there is *currently* $343,000 worth of 18” DBH (Diameter at Breast Height) marketable timber on the property *right now* - primarily White Oak, Red Oak and Black Walnut - that not only can be cut but *should* be cut selectively to help open up the forest canopy and let more sunlight in to help the younger trees grow faster. That is a whale of an investment income that is ready to happen as soon as the new owner takes possession! See detailed report below for download. While only 18” DBH marketable trees were part of the 2025 timber appraisal, one look at the property and you can tell there is a plethora of younger hardwoods 10”-16”+ DBH that will be growing into a timber cash crop for decades to come into the future! A very positive side benefit of selective timber harvest on this property is that it will let sunlight get to the ground, stimulating the growth of natural browse and cover to benefit deer and turkey, but also the harvested tree tops will create massive amounts of top-tier deer bedding cover and increase the property’s deer population holding capacity.
